< Psalms 129 >

1 Many a time have they afflicted me from my youth, may Israel now say:
canticum graduum saepe expugnaverunt me a iuventute mea dicat nunc Israhel
2 Many a time have they afflicted me from my youth: yet they have not prevailed against me.
saepe expugnaverunt me a iuventute mea etenim non potuerunt mihi
3 The plowers plowed upon my back: they made long their furrows.
supra dorsum meum fabricabantur peccatores prolongaverunt iniquitatem suam
4 The LORD is righteous: he has cut asunder the cords of the wicked.
Dominus iustus concidet cervices peccatorum
5 Let them all be confounded and turned back that hate Zion.
confundantur et convertantur retrorsum omnes qui oderunt Sion
6 Let them be as the grass upon the housetops, which withers before it grows up:
fiant sicut faenum tectorum quod priusquam evellatur exaruit
7 Wherewith the mower fills not his hand; nor he that binds sheaves his bosom.
de quo non implevit manum suam qui metit et sinum suum qui manipulos colligit
8 Neither do they which go by say, The blessing of the LORD be upon you: we bless you in the name of the LORD.
et non dixerunt qui praeteribant benedictio Domini super vos benediximus vobis in nomine Domini
